When Jane Austen lived her stories

Jane's life is a gothic horror like Susan's. After her father's death she is dependent on her brothers and living among vagabonds and prostitutes. But when her distant cousin dies the unimaginable becomes real; Jane steps through the door of Stoneleigh Abbey and into the life of riches that her ancestors lived. Her imagination is spurred into life by the noble people she meets and the life they lead, and Lizzy's and Darcy's story gains an entirely new lease of life.
